Web1 de ago. de 2001 · Abstract. Hypoxia-inducible factor 1 (HIF-1) activates transcription of genes encoding proteins that mediate adaptive responses to reduced oxygen availability. The HIF-1β subunit is constitutively expressed, whereas the HIF-1α subunit is subject to ubiquitination and proteasomal degradation, a process that is inhibited under hypoxic … Web3 de nov. de 2024 · It is worth noting that HIF-1α must form a heterodimer with HIF-1β before exerting its biological function . HIF-1β is stably expressed in cells and maintains the stability of HIF-1 (21,22). The structures included in HIF-1α and HIF-1β are basic-helix-loop-helix and PER-ARNT-SIM domain, which promote DNA binding and dimerization (9,23). WebAbstract Hypoxia-inducible factor 1 (HIF-1) is a heterodimeric basic-helix-loop-helix-PAS transcription factor consisting of HIF-1α and HIF-1β subunits. HIF-1α expression and HIF-1 transcriptional activity increase exponentially as cellular O2 concentration is decreased.
